    SMART 2010 is a computer program that analyzes a customers resume for skills and work experience.Using that data the computer can establish matches with current jobs throughout the state. The system thenrecommends to the client by means of e-mail a number of job matches based on the likelihood that the individuawill follow the same career path.

    Many job seekers possess skills for jobs that they may not consider in their day-to-day job searches.

    SMART 2010 looks at the entire person as a result of their resume. The program then searches for the best jobopenings available, immediately opening the door to more job opportunities.

    WorkKeys for Job SeekersThe Career Readiness Credential (CRC) enables you to show prospective employers that you possess the basifoundational skills they are looking for and have the trainability for success in an organization. The CRC verifiethat you can handle the kinds of tasks finding information, reading instructions and directions, even workinwith figures that are common in todays workplace.

    How does the Career Readiness Credential work?

    Building on a Proven ProgramThe CRC is based on established WorkKeys assessments, a nationally recognized system. To earn a CRCindividuals undergo testing related to reading, applied math, and locating information through the WorkKeyskills assessment system. The credential confirms a persons competence in these skill areas and provid

    documentation to an employer in todays workforce.

    Labor Department Warns New Yorkers About Online Employment Scams

    Albany, NY (September 12, 2012) - Today State Labor Commissioner Colleen C. Gardner alerted all NewYorkers on the growing number of online employment scam promising high salaries for very little work. Thesesolicitations are appearing on social media pages like Facebook and e-mail in boxes designed to lure desperatejob seekers. The Labor Department was notified of this scam by several job seekers who use the LaborDepartment's Facebook page.

    "In these difficult times, with so many New Yorkers desperately seeking employment, the idea of thesepredators targeting our vulnerable citizens is appalling," said Labor Commissioner Colleen C. Gardner. "Thesejobs' are not endorsed by the Department of Labor. If you want real jobs, we have them for you. I encourage alunemployed New Yorkers to use our new Job Bank and visit a local One-Stop Career Center."
